Study Summary

This Randomized Clinical Trial entitled Safety and Efficacy of a Peripherally Restricted Selective Kappa Agonist for Moderate to Severe Menopausal Symptoms in Midlife Women is a Phase 2a rand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led trial evaluating the safety and efficacy of asimadoline TP0052 for the treatment of moderate to severe menopausal vasomotor symptoms (VMS). The design includes: 2 weeks of daily recording of VMS prior to drug treatment; 8 weeks of double-blind treatment with the peripherally restricted kappa agonist (PRKA), asimadoline TP0052, or placebo; and a safety telephone follow-up post-treatment; after the initial 8-week double-blinded follow-up, all patients undergo treatment with Asimadoline in an open label format for 4 weeks.

What the Registry Record Tells You About NCT07042516

The ClinicalTrials.gov registry entry for NCT07042516 describes a study currently listed as recruiting, categorized as Phase 2. The registered enrollment target is 120 participants, a figure that helps gauge the scale of data the investigators plan to collect, below the 184-participant average among 8 other Vasomotor Symptoms trials with a reported enrollment target (35% lower). The listed sponsor is Tioga Pharmaceuticals, which has 6 total studies on file at ClinicalTrials.gov.

The record links to 1 condition, with Vasomotor Symptoms appearing as the primary indexed condition, and to 1 intervention - of which Asimadoline is the first listed.

NCT07042516 reports 1 study location spanning 1 distinct geographic area - top geographies include Georgia.
